Petr Tomeček is an exceptional Czech musician, a recognized performer, and one of the leading advocates of pan's flute playing not only in the Czech Republic. He began his musical career as a trumpeter - he studied at the Janáček Conservatory in Ostrava and performed on prestigious stages, including the Prague Castle Guard Band, the National Theatre of Moravian-Silesia, and the Silesian Theatre in Opava. However, the sound of the pan's flute became his destiny, its magic captivating him so completely that he devoted himself entirely to this instrument. He developed his mastery under the guidance of world-renowned interpreter Liselotte Rokyta, and further studied with renowned German virtuoso Ulrich Herkenhoffer.
